Hi there Linda....we had a wonderful time with flat calm seas for 14 days in the North sea and Baltic..couldnt believe our luck !! The ship is fabulous lovely soft furnishings and decor everywhere,,...cabins are big enough, not that much storage tho', bathroom is spacious with shower doors (no curtain hooray) but tap over sink is fixed so can't splash face with water, nice balcony with reclining chairs.....food good in MDR and buffet, drinks very expensive so didn't buy any!!! You can take 2 bottles of wine on board to drink in cabin (only at embarkation in Southampton) enough sunbeds, we werent impressed with entertainment....no one can beat Thomson...and the CD irritated us with his Me, Me, Me attitude !!!!! It was a first on Celebrity for us and we still think that Thomson gives the best overall package...if Thomson had Celebrity ships that would be a perfect cruise!!!!!!!!!!:D:D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

jenny wren Posted June 28, 2010 #32 Share Posted June 28, 2010 Toiletries in bathroom were small bottles of shampoo, conditioner and body lotion.......when I made a comment on 'comment card' that there was no shower gel some appeared (along with sachets of nescafe which were also lacking...only tea bags with kettle) ...to be fair everything I mentioned on comment card was followed up...but I didn't hand it in until nearly the end of cruise....so if you want anything ask for it early on and they will do their best to get it for you. I did mention that it would have been nice to have a footstool on the balcony and they rang to say if we had asked for one they would have done their best to get us one !!! Hair dryer was fine (although one of those you have to hold the switch down all the time) and powerful...in the dressing table drawer.
